How to Install Corrugated Steel Roofing: 6 Critical Steps You Can’t Skip

DIY success hinges on precision—not speed. Skipping even one step risks leaks, thermal bridging, or premature fastener failure. Here’s the field-proven sequence used by contractors across Southeast Asia and the Middle East:

  1. Substrate prep: Ensure roof deck is level within ±3 mm/m; apply breathable underlayment (e.g., Tyvek® DrainWrap™) with 150 mm lap and sealed seams.
  2. Panel layout: Start at eave, align first panel using laser level; maintain 20–25 mm expansion gap at ridges and hips per EN 14782 guidelines.
  3. Fastening protocol: Use stainless-steel self-drilling screws with EPDM washers—installed every 300 mm along ribs, not valleys; torque to 1.8–2.2 N·m.
  4. Seam sealing: Apply silicone-based sealant (ASTM C920 Type S) at side laps and ridge caps—never rely on mechanical interlock alone.
  5. Edge flashing: Install continuous aluminum drip edge (min. 0.9 mm thickness) with 50 mm vertical leg, secured every 200 mm.
  6. Final inspection: Verify all fasteners are flush (no overdriving), no panel distortion, and drainage slope ≥1:40.

Failure to follow these steps contributes to 73% of post-installation warranty claims—most commonly due to improper fastener placement or unsealed end laps. Key Fastener & Underlayment Specifications

Component Minimum Requirement Compliance Standard
Underlayment Breathable, 120 g/m² minimum weight, 150 mm lap ASTM D226 Type II / EN 13859-1
Fasteners A4 stainless steel, 6.3 mm diameter, EPDM washer ≥12 mm Ø ISO 3506-1 / ASTM F568M Grade 8
Sealant Neutral-cure silicone, Shore A hardness 20–30, 500% elongation ASTM C920 Type S / EN ISO 11600 F25HM

These specs reflect real-world performance thresholds validated across 12 climate zones—from Dubai’s 50°C summer peaks to Helsinki’s −35°C winter lows. Deviating compromises long-term weathertightness and voids material warranties.

Procurement Checklist: What Technical & Commercial Teams Must Verify Before Ordering

For procurement professionals and project managers, sourcing corrugated steel roofing involves more than price comparison. It requires cross-functional alignment on technical compliance, logistics readiness, and quality traceability. Here’s what top-tier buyers assess before release:

  • Mill Test Reports (MTRs): Verified EN 10204 3.1 certification confirming chemical composition (e.g., SPCE grade: C ≤ 0.08%, S ≤ 0.030%) and mechanical properties (e.g., tensile strength ≥ 270 MPa).
  • Coating verification: Zinc coating mass measured via gravimetric test (ASTM A90/A90M); color consistency checked against RAL or Pantone standards.
  • Lead time transparency: Confirmed production schedule with buffer for customs clearance—typical delivery window: 25–35 days FOB Qingdao for standard orders (≤20 TEUs).
  • OEM flexibility: Ability to accommodate custom widths (100–3000 mm), lengths (1–12 m), and surface finishes (wire-drawn, laminated film) without MOQ penalties.
